The directions for use for Timoptic is 2 gtts os bid. What is the meaning of os? - Correct Answer left eye What is the Latin abbreviation for "after meals"? - Correct Answer pc An order reads "Tylenol 325mg pr q 4 h prn". What dosage form should be dispensed? - Correct Answer suppositories A pharmacy technician repacks bulk solid dosage forms into unit dosed packages. What expiration date will appear on the package? - Correct Answer 50% of labeled expiration date to a maximum of 1 year The expiration date on a bottle of Cipro 500mg tablets states 4/09. When does this drug expire? - Correct Answer midnight 4/30/09 A physician prescribes Ceclor 375mg po bid. What is wrong with this prescription? - Correct Answer the Rx lacks a duration of therapy Which dosage form is formulated to dissolve in the intestine rather than the stomach? - Correct Answer enteric-coated What is the term for the process by which substances are taken up and transported to the bloodstream?
